1. History and Evolution of on-line poker Ranking:
On-line poker ranking methods first surfaced in the early 2000s, after the poker increase. In the past, platforms like Sharkscope and certified Poker Rankings (OPR) attained appeal by tracking and showing players’ competition outcomes and earnings. These methods mostly centered on offering statistics to aid players evaluate their overall performance and get a benefit over their opponents.
However, as on-line poker became more competitive, standing methods began including extra elements particularly leaderboard competitions and player score methods. This move aimed to foster a sense of competitiveness, pushing people to shoot for higher rankings and recognition from their peers.
2. Different Types of Online Poker Ranking Techniques:
These days, players gain access to various online poker ranking systems that use diverse methodologies in evaluating players' activities. Although some systems focus on cash game results, others prioritize event achievements or a mix of both.
One commonly used ranking system could be the worldwide Poker Index (GPI), which gained widespread recognition because of its unbiased and precise assessment methods. The GPI makes use of a scoring formula that weighs tournaments' buy-ins, area sizes, and people' completing roles. Consequently, the device gift suggestions an objective position that ranks players predicated on their consistent overall performance in prestigious live tournaments.
Also, online systems such as for example PocketFives and Sharkscope offer positioning considering players' on the web tournament shows exclusively. 3. Implications of On-line Poker Ranking:
Internet poker ranking methods have manifold ramifications for players, providers, in addition to total poker neighborhood. Firstly, these methods foster competitors, as players strive to climb up within the positioning ladder, finally enhancing the overall level of skill of this player share. Additionally, ranking methods motivate players to improve their particular gameplay, study techniques, and devote more hours and energy to internet poker.
For operators, internet poker ranking systems serve as a marketing tool to entice more people. By highlighting the accomplishments of high-ranking people in online tournaments, providers can make a very good community and produce a competitive environment that promotes involvement.
However, it is important to see that internet poker ranking systems aren't without their limitations. The methods mostly target people' event performances and may not precisely reflect their total skills in most poker variants. Moreover, some players may adjust their particular rankings by taking part in selective tournaments or exploiting the device's flaws, undermining the competitive stability of internet poker.
